What Is This Scavenger Hunt All About?
The royal-themed scavenger hunt is designed to turn your exploration into a game of challenges, item searches, and photo tasks. Using the provided mobile app, you’ll be given clues and instructions to find objects, complete quirky missions, and take pictures. The goal is to earn points and, if playing in a group, compete to hold the title of King or Queen.
This activity is not a traditional tour. As Tom mentioned in his review, it’s “not what I expected but my daughter loved it,” highlighting its appeal to those seeking something different from a usual sightseeing experience. The app’s leaderboard and live activity feed add a layer of friendly competition, making it more engaging.
Starting and Ending Points
The game begins at 21 Market Square, a bustling hub filled with shops, cafes, and street performers. From here, your team can choose to explore any neighborhood, since the app allows you to start anywhere in Pittsburgh. The end point is back at your starting location, giving it a convenient loop for easy logistics.
What You’ll Do During the Hunt
The core activities involve:
- Searching for items around the city, some of which may be iconic or quirky.
- Participating in mini-tournaments to earn points and escalate your chances of being crowned royalty.
- Taking creative photos to complete challenges, which can be a fun way to document your trip.
- Interacting with the app’s features, such as the live leaderboard and activity feed, which showcase other players’ photos and progress.
The Experience of the App-Based Game
The app is designed to be easy to navigate, with clear instructions for each challenge. It also allows your team to see your points and view others’ photos, which adds a playful social element. The remote host acts as a guide and supporter, communicating via chat and helping troubleshoot if needed.

Practical Information for Participants
- Duration: Approximately 2 hours, but you can take more or less time.
- Price: $10 per person, which includes all activities and a remote guide.
- Meeting Point: 21 Market Square, a central location easy to reach by public transit.
- Availability: Open Tuesday through Sunday, 9 AM to 5 PM.
- Included: All game activities, app access, and a remote host.
- Not Included: Your smartphone (necessary for the app) and private transportation.
- Booking: Usually booked 17 days in advance, so plan accordingly.
- Cancellation: Fully refundable if canceled at least 24 hours in advance.
